A world premiere garage rock musical with music and lyrics by members of indie band Breech is set to rock Hollywood this summer. The Next Big Thing, with book by Jeff Favre and music and lyrics by Breech's Missy Gibson and Mike Flanagan, opens on Saturday, July 19 and continues through August 16 at art/works Theatre on Santa Monica Boulevard.

One of the American theater's greatest actresses and one of the finest teachers was the late Uta Hagen. She electrified Broadway audiences as Martha in the original production of Edward Albee's, Who's Afraid of Virginia Wolf? Here she talks about playing Blanche Du Bois opposite one of her Stanley's Anthony Quinn in the national tour of A Streetcar Named Desire.

Peter Boyle, the versatile character actor who was known for his turn in Young Frankenstein and for his more recent work on the sitcom 'Everybody Loves Raymond,' died on December 12th, 2006 at New York Presbyterian Hospital at the age of 71
